Understanding the Market
Before diving into particular designs, it's necessary to comprehend the numerous kinds of treadmills readily available on the marketplace. Usually, the following categories exist:
Manual Treadmills: These are more economical and do not require a motor; they count on the user's effort to move the belt.Electric Treadmills: These are the most typical types and are powered by a motor. They typically use more functions than manual treadmills.Folding Treadmills: Ideal for small spaces, these treadmills can be folded for simpler storage.Business Treadmills: Though more pricey, these treadmills are created for heavy use in gyms and gym.
While cheap treadmills can be found in numerous classifications, this guide will mostly focus on inexpensive electric choices, as they offer a balance of features, usability, and worth for money.
What to Look For in a Cheap Treadmill
When searching for an economical treadmill, consider the following secret functions:
1. Motor PowerUnder 2.0 CHP (Continuous Horsepower): Suitable for walking and light jogging.2.0 to 2.5 CHP: Fair for a lot of users, accommodating running and walking.Above 2.5 CHP: Ideal for runners and those utilizing the treadmill often.2. Size and Weight CapacityRunning Surface: At least 50 inches long and 16 inches broad for walking; 55 to 60 inches long for running.Weight Capacity: Most cheap treadmills can support 220 to 300 pounds; know your weight requirements.3. FeaturesPre-set Workouts: Built-in programs can assist users based on physical fitness goals.Heart Rate Monitors: Essential for those concentrating on cardiovascular health.Slope Settings: Provides variety in workouts; handbook or electric systems available.4. Service warranty
A good guarantee shows the manufacturer's self-confidence in their item. Try to find:
Frame Warranty: At least 10 years.Motor Warranty: 1-3 years.Parts and Labor: 90 days to 1 year.5. Client Reviews
Checking out genuine user experiences can light up potential benefits and drawbacks not covered in specs.

Upkeep and Longevity
While inexpensive treadmills will not bring the premium functions of high-end models, appropriate maintenance can extend their lifespan:
Regular Cleaning: Wipe down the surface area and make sure no dust clogs mechanisms.Lubrication: Use lube on the belt as recommended by producers.Check Hardware: Periodically tighten up bolts and examine for wear and tear.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Are cheap treadmills dependable?
Yes, numerous economical treadmills are trusted, but it is crucial to research study specific models and check out user evaluations to avoid low-grade alternatives.
2. Can cheap treadmills support running?
Some cost effective designs can support running, however make sure that the motor power and running surface measurements satisfy your requirements.
3. Is assembly tough for cheap treadmills?
Many inexpensive treadmills for The home included in-depth directions and vital tools, making assembly workable for many users.
4. How to maintain a treadmill?
Regular cleaning, oiling the belt, and looking for any loose parts will help ensure durability.
5. Should I buy online or at a store?
Purchasing online can provide better offers, however screening designs in-store may provide insight into individual preferences in terms of feel and use.
